# Fill Envelope

To fill envelope you should provide data to field which assigned to him by request below.

| Method        | PUT                                        |
| ------------- | ------------------------------------------ |
| URL           | `/api/v1/envelope/mailbox/{uuid}/{action}` |
| Authorization | Bearer {token}                             |
| content-type  | application/json                           |
| Body          | “{“”data””: “”string””}”                   |

### sendEnvelope

```
{"data":"
<envelope templateUuid=\"500afafd-711e-471a-a18f-24a89cd4ede3\" status=\"SENT\" templateVersion=\"143a2a4b-325e-4c05-a4c1-52f44e21b745\">
    <state>
        <message/>
    </state>
    <documents>
        <document id=\"ef247568-559a-4ec1-9ecc-6b44c9fb8215\">
            <field name=\"TEST template 2\">12312</field>
        </document>
        <document id=\"43d47e65-011d-4890-9eaf-c1c6d860b3b2\"/>
    </documents>
</envelope>","uuid":"3e8e9c87-09a1-4b5f-8f1a-2ea3049ed34e"}
```

All provided data will be filled to appropriated fields and when next recipient open this envelope this data will be shown.
